Buffalo Sets Additional Home Dates For Next Three Football Seasons

Gardner-Webb, Rhode Island and Stony Brook to visit UB Stadium

Photo of Turner Gill
Turner Gill
BUFFALO, NY - The University at Buffalo football program announced today that it will play three football games against Division I Football Championship Subdivision (FCS) opponents – formerly Division I-AA – in UB Stadium over the next three seasons.

The Bulls will take on Gardner-Webb (2009) and Stony Brook (2011) of the Big South football conference and Rhode Island (2010) of the Atlantic 10 conference to guarantee Buffalo six home games each year starting this fall. In all three cases, it will be the first time that Buffalo has played each of the programs.

“This is another step in our progression as a football program,” said Warde Manuel, Director of Athletics. “We have a plan to play a minimum of six home games per year and playing these competitive FCS opponents will help us accomplish that goal and create more opportunities for our fans and students to see us at UB Stadium.”

The meeting against Gardner-Webb, from Boiling Springs, NC, on Oct. 10, 2009, will be Buffalo’s first against a Big South football opponent. It is also the alma mater of current UB running backs coach Lee Chambers.

The Bulls will meet the Rams of Rhode Island – members of the CAA Football Conference – who will visit UB Stadium on Sept. 2, 2010. The meeting with Stony Brook on Sept. 10, 2011 will be Buffalo’s first against one of the three other Division I SUNY (State University of New York) Universities since the Bulls played Albany back in 1988.

The addition of these games completes UB’s non-conference schedules for the next three seasons:

2009
9/5 - at Texas El-Paso
9/12 – PITTSBURGH
9/26 – at Central Florida
10/10 – GARDNER-WEBB

2010
9/2 – RHODE ISLAND
9/11 – at Baylor
9/18 – CENTRAL FLORIDA
9/25 – at Connecticut

2011
9/10 – STONY BROOK
9/17 – at Pittsburgh
9/24 – CONNECTICUT
10/8 – at Boston College
